The author and Einstein were friends and correspondents for the last nine years of Einstein's life. This definitive account of the life and work of the 20th century's most famous scientist draws on a wealth of previously unpublished papers and personal recollections to fill many gaps about what we know of Einstein's life. It deals with Einstein's interest in philosophy, his concern with Jewish destiny, and his opinions of great figures from Newton to Freud.
